Almost everytime I switch my Ericsson on now, no programs are running, it switches itself off and when I switch it back on it boots up in reset mode ... it shows the Ericsson logo on the screen, some codes in the corner and the startup sound. Any ideas what might be the case? It started doing it a few days ago since I got an MP3 player working (Utopiasoft Hum 1.62).
Well if anyone is reading this 15 years later, the MC16 has a coin cell (CR 2032) which is required to keep the state when the main AA's are low/removed.
The behaviour you are describing is the same as with mine – check your volatile-memory cell under the square-door and check for corrosion on the battery terminals. Mine used to switch off when the batteries got jiggled into an unfortunate position and failed to make contact.
